    Oops, you are creating a responsive project? Since mobile devices do not support Flash output, you only can publish to HTML5. For video, be sure to import MP4 (normally flv should be converted to MP4 when you publish, but better import MP4 right away). As for animations: sorry, but either you try to replace them by effects, or you'll have to create HTML animations (OAM is supported).
